Braised capsicums with thyme

Braised capsicums with thyme is a delightful and simple dish that brings out the natural sweetness of red peppers, complemented by the aromatic flavors of thyme and garlic. This recipe is perfect as a side dish or as a topping for grilled meats and fish. Follow along to create a wholesome and tasty dish using fresh, healthy ingredients.

Ingredients:

1/3 cup olive oil
80g
3 red peppers
240g
2 garlic cloves
6g
1 tbsp fresh thyme
16g
1 tbsp water
16g
1 tbsp vinegar
16g
salt & pepper to taste

Instructions:

1. Prepare the Ingredients:
- Wash and deseed the red peppers. Cut them into thick strips.
- Peel and finely slice the garlic cloves.
- Wash and remove the thyme leaves from their stems.
2. Heat the Oil:
- In a large skillet or shallow pan, heat the olive oil over medium heat until it shimmers.
3. Cook the Peppers:
- Add the red pepper strips to the pan. Sauté them for about 5-7 minutes, stirring occasionally, until they start to soften and slightly char at the edges.
4. Add Garlic and Thyme:
- Stir in the sliced garlic and fresh thyme leaves. Continue to cook for another 2-3 minutes until the garlic becomes fragrant and lightly golden.
5. Braise the Peppers:
- Pour in the water and vinegar. Stir everything together, ensuring the peppers are well-coated. Lower the heat to medium-low.
- Cover the pan with a lid and let it simmer for about 10-15 minutes, or until the peppers are tender to your liking. Stir occasionally to prevent sticking and to ensure even cooking.
6. Season to Taste:
- Remove the lid and season the peppers with salt and pepper to taste. Cook for an additional 1-2 minutes to let the flavors meld together.
7. Serve:
- Transfer the braised capsicums to a serving dish. They can be enjoyed hot as a side dish, or allowed to cool and used as a topping for bruschetta, pizzas, or salads.

Tips:

- Select fresh, firm red peppers for the best flavor and texture.

- Be careful not to burn the garlic, as it can turn bitter. Keep an eye on the heat and stir frequently.

- You can use different varieties of peppers for a vibrant and colorful dish.

- Consider adding a pinch of sugar if your peppers taste a bit too tart after braising.

- Allow the dish to sit for a few minutes after cooking; this can help the flavors meld together even more.
